From 51da808ae7d71b4bbd110accacaca1821fb0636f Mon Sep 17 00:00:00 2001 From: jackhoo_98 Date: Wed, 29 Mar 2023 16:14:16 +0800 Subject: [PATCH] fix: bug#10965 --- src/views/DataCollect/Dashboard/components/Card.vue | 2 ++ src/views/link/DashBoard/components/Cpu.vue | 1 + src/views/link/DashBoard/components/Jvm.vue | 1 + src/views/link/DashBoard/components/Network.vue | 1 + 4 files changed, 5 insertions(+) diff --git a/src/views/DataCollect/Dashboard/components/Card.vue b/src/views/DataCollect/Dashboard/components/Card.vue index 3f1d19eb..edb96cbe 100644 --- a/src/views/DataCollect/Dashboard/components/Card.vue +++ b/src/views/DataCollect/Dashboard/components/Card.vue @@ -52,6 +52,7 @@ const data: any = ref({ const pickerTimeChange = () => { data.value.time.type = undefined; + console.log(1); }; const getEcharts = async (val: any) => { @@ -108,6 +109,7 @@ const handleOptions = (x = [], y = []) => { watch( () => data.value.time.type, (value) => { + if (value === undefined) return; const date = getTimeByType(value); data.value.time.time = [dayjs(date), dayjs(new Date())]; }, diff --git a/src/views/link/DashBoard/components/Cpu.vue b/src/views/link/DashBoard/components/Cpu.vue index 41462cac..2b03f631 100644 --- a/src/views/link/DashBoard/components/Cpu.vue +++ b/src/views/link/DashBoard/components/Cpu.vue @@ -165,6 +165,7 @@ const handleCpuOptions = (optionsData: any, xAxis: any) => { watch( () => data.value.type, (value) => { + if (value === undefined) return; const date = getTimeByType(value); data.value.time = [dayjs(date), dayjs(new Date())]; }, diff --git a/src/views/link/DashBoard/components/Jvm.vue b/src/views/link/DashBoard/components/Jvm.vue index c9385bd9..d721b18e 100644 --- a/src/views/link/DashBoard/components/Jvm.vue +++ b/src/views/link/DashBoard/components/Jvm.vue @@ -169,6 +169,7 @@ const handleJVMOptions = (optionsData: any, xAxis: any) => { watch( () => data.value.type, (value) => { + if (value === undefined) return; const date = getTimeByType(value); data.value.time = [dayjs(date), dayjs(new Date())]; }, diff --git a/src/views/link/DashBoard/components/Network.vue b/src/views/link/DashBoard/components/Network.vue index 399c5410..73dc81ba 100644 --- a/src/views/link/DashBoard/components/Network.vue +++ b/src/views/link/DashBoard/components/Network.vue @@ -183,6 +183,7 @@ const handleNetworkOptions = (optionsData: any, xAxis: any) => { watch( () => data.value.time.type, (value) => { + if (value === undefined) return; const date = getTimeByType(value); data.value.time.time = [dayjs(date), dayjs(new Date())]; },